Amazon is being sued by U.S. regulators and 17 states over allegations that the company abuses its position in the marketplace to inflate prices on other platforms, overcharge sellers and stifle competition. The lawsuit, filed Tuesday in U.S. District Court for the Western District of Washington, is the result of a years-long investigation into Amazon’s businesses and one of the most significant legal challenges brought against the company in its nearly 30-year history. Foreigners who live legally in Italy could in future be kicked out of the country if they pose a threat to public order or national security, according to a draft government decree seen by Reuters. The measure, set for adoption at a cabinet meeting on Wednesday, is part of a crackdown pledged by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ni's right-wing administration in response to a surge in boat arrivals from North Africa. The draft decree also states that in times of large influxes of migrants, reception centres would be able to host up to twice the number of people they are normally allowed to.

Shares of Amazon (NASDAQ: AMZN) were heading lower today as a number of macroeconomic factors seemed to weigh on the stock and the Federal Trade Commission and 17 states filed suit against Amazon over monopolistic behavior. The core of the FTC case is that "Amazon is a monopolist and it is exploiting its monopolies in ways that leave shoppers and sellers paying more for worse service," as FTC chair Lina Khan told reporters on Tuesday.
